Mark Wooding [Fri, 27 Dec 2013 12:00:53 +0000 (12:00 +0000)]
math/mp-gcd.c: Avoid clobbering constants during the sign fixup.
If the GCD computation was trivial, then the state still contains
references to the constants `MP_ZERO' and `MP_ONE'. It would be Really Bad
to trash their signs -- in particular, this causes comparisons with
`MP_ONE' to fail, leading to an assertion failure from `mp_modinv'.

Mark Wooding [Fri, 9 Aug 2013 12:22:47 +0000 (13:22 +0100)]
math/gfreduce.[ch]: Fix out-of-bounds memory access.
The final pass of the reduction adds a multiple of the extra top bits
from the most significant word; but at this point, the generated
instruction sequence will access a word one beyond the bottom of the
supplied memory vector. While it (probably) won't modify this word, it
will still attempt to read and write it.
This is relatively harmless, since typically the vector will have been
allocated from our custom arena, and therefore there'll be a header word
in this position, but hand-built polynomials may cause trouble.
Fix this bug by keeping track of the first instruction which accesses a
word other than the least significant, and using this alternative entry
point in the final pass. Fortunately, there's an unused slot, `liv', in
the context structure which we can use for this purpose!
(Yes, the previous refactoring was largely for the purpose of fixing
this bug.)

Mark Wooding [Wed, 5 Jun 2013 16:14:30 +0000 (17:14 +0100)]
Overhaul `math' representation machinery.
Collect type information from the C compiler at configuration
time (using a rather complicated hack so that it works with
cross-compilers). Read this from a Python script `mpgen' which is now
responsible for knowing all of the `mp' representation details.
Since `mpgen' generates all of the constant tables directly, we no
longer have any need for the programs `genlimits' or `mpdump' -- or the
random collection of `awk' scripts for turning `mumbletab.in' files into
`mumbletab.c' files. And this means that we can kill `libmpbase.la'.
With this change, Catacomb is finally safe for cross-compilation.

Mark Wooding [Sat, 1 Jun 2013 19:28:26 +0000 (20:28 +0100)]
Abandon the `m4'-based build system. And there was great rejoicing.
The makefile has been entirely rewritten using old-fashioned Automake.
I've used the undocumented `foo_OBJECTS' variables in a couple of places
to make parallel builds work, but those will disappear again in the
course of future rearrangements of the source tree.
A couple of the scungier programs for building boilerplate source files
have been replaced by the marvellous new template-substitution program
`multigen'.
The `qcc' script is a casualty of the rearrangements. Supporting it is
easy, but probably pointless. So it's gone.
Currently most of the generated code is left in the build tree (rather
than the source tree) and not distributed. This wants to be fixed
later, but the exact machinery will be rather different.
This is only the start of a programme of overhauling Catacomb's ageing
and rather nasty build system. The objective is to end up with modern-
looking build scripts, and a pleasant and sensible directory tree. Not
much of the actual code will change during this, though lots of it will
move around. In particular, the testing machinery is likely to be
overhauled quite a lot.
